Margaret Forbes's Cock-Crow (Click for RY Deshpande's & Sri Aurobindo's comments.)

A cock cries shrill in the dark
again and yet again.
What has he seen that I in my
lethargy have not seen?
What Sound heard urgent along
the ridges of the world?
Sun-anticipations, filaments unfurled
Of a New Day?... Tongue of God
in a bird,
Dagger of Dawn, again and yet again
Pierce, till all men have heard!

1951
